Agreeing to Disagree: Annotating Offensive Language Datasets with Annotators’ Disagreement (2021.emnlp-main)
Copied to clipboard
| Challenge: | supervised learning is a key component of offensive language detection, but there is little attention given to the quality of annotated data. |
| Approach: | They propose to examine the level of agreement among annotators while selecting data to create offensive language datasets, a task involving a high level of subjectivity. |
| Outcome: | The proposed datasets show that annotators' agreement has a strong effect on classifiers performance and robustness. |

Why Don’t You Do It Right? Analysing Annotators’ Disagreement in Subjective Tasks (2023.eacl-main)
Copied to clipboard
| Challenge: | Disagreement can reflect different aspects of linguistic annotation, from annotators’ subjectivity to sloppiness or lack of context to interpret a text. |
| Approach: | They propose a taxonomy of possible reasons leading to annotators' disagreement in subjective tasks and manually label part of a Twitter dataset for offensive language detection in english following this taxonomies. |
| Outcome: | The proposed taxonomy of disagreements in linguistic datasets can be used to assess how accurate tweets belonging to different disagreement categories can be classified as offensive or not. |
